Transaction 34ed05dfb51355f9139d69d047f9eb0a2a65819e6704575db01444d587a33b1a

1 Input
2 Outputs
  • 34ed05dfb51355f9139d69d047f9eb0a2a65819e6704575db01444d587a33b1a:0
  • value  10400000
    address  1QG1M4chCsgHqJ2kr5fPvwoHgG6349TtFq
  • 34ed05dfb51355f9139d69d047f9eb0a2a65819e6704575db01444d587a33b1a:1
  • value  39517304
    address  33Ei85H1sP9ibxgpdVY5ouLry2oQzpfS7k